O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S:
(SEE FIGURE 3)

1.   Plug the cord into a standard outlet. 

2.   To turn the fan on, press the power 

button ( ) located on the control panel 

or remote control.  

3.   Press the speed button ( ) to cycle 

through the speed settings in sequence. 

The corresponding indicator light will 

illuminate to confirm the selection:

4.   To turn the oscillation on and off, press 

the oscillation button (

) located on 

the control panel or remote control. The 

oscillation icon (

) will illuminate on 

the LCD display.

5.   To set your fan to automatically shut off, 

press the timer button ( ) located on the 

control panel or the remote control. When 

set, the fan will run and automatically shut 

off after the set duration of time (1-8 

hours) has expired. 

6.   To activate the breeze mode ( ), press 

the sleep/breeze mode button (

  ) 

located on the control panel or remote 

control. When turned on, the fan will 

randomly cycle through the speed 

 

settings, recreating a natural outdoor 

breeze. To activate sleep mode (

), 

press the mode button again. This 

function slows the fan speed down, and 

when used in conjunction with the timer 

settings, will ultimately turn the fan off.

7.   To turn the fan off press the power 

button ( ) located on the control panel 

or remote control.

NOTE:

 Your fan features a LCD display 

panel. When a specific feature is activated 

on your fan, the LCD panel will illuminate 

with the corresponding icons showing 

which features have been activated.

REMOTE CONTROL HANDSET:

NOTE:

 PLEASE REMOVE THE 

PROTECTIVE STICKER FROM THE 

REMOTE CONTROL BATTERY BEFORE 

OPERATION. This unit includes one lithium 

battery, CR2025/3V. Remove battery before 

discarding the remote.

BATTERY REPLACEMENT

a)  Locate the battery compartment on the 

bottom back of the remote control 

handset. Slide the battery cover out 

with your thumb.

b)  Remove old battery.

c)  Place new battery into battery compartment.

d)  Slide battery compartment into the 

remote control handset.

NOTES:

•      Remove the battery from the equipment 

when it is not being used for an extended 

period of time.

•     Remove the used battery promptly.

CLEANING AND MAINTENANCE

Follow these instructions to correctly and 

safely care for your Bionaire

®

 fan. Please 

remember:

 

Always unplug the fan before cleaning or 

assembly.

•  Do not allow water to drip on or into the 

fan motor housing.

•  Be sure to use a soft cloth, moistened 

with a mild soap solution.

•  Do not use any of the following as a 

cleaner: petrol, thinners or benzene.

FAN STORAGE

Your fan can be stored either partially 

disassembled or assembled. It is important 

to keep it in a safe, dry location.

•   If stored disassembled, we recommend 

using the original (or appropriately 

sized) box.

•  If stored assembled or partially assembled, 

remember to protect the fan head from 

dust.
